Cunoscutul “afacerist” din nuvela “Moara cu noroc”, Lică Sămădăul, a fost demascat pentru nenumăratele furturi pe care acesta le-a săvârșit. Din frică pentru ce urmează să apară, acesta s-a decis să fugă cât mai repede din sat. Satul poate fi reprezentat sub forma a N*M
celule, organizate pe N
linii (numerotate de la 1
la N
) și M
coloane (numerotate de la 1
la M
). Fiecare celulă ca fi identificată prin coordonatele sale (i,j)
(linia, respectiv coloana pe care se află celula). Casa lui Lică este în celula de coordonate (1,1)
, iar ieșirea din sat este în celula de coordonate (N, M)
.
Lică își ia toate obiectele de valoare din casă și se hotărăște să părăsească satul pe un cal. El are în grajd C
cai frumoși. Fiecare cal i
(1 ≤ i ≤ C
) are o forță inițială f[i]
. Orice cal se poate deplasa la un pas doar în una dintre celule învecinate (pe linie sau pe coloană). Fiecare celulă (i,j)
(1 ≤ i ≤ N
, 1 ≤ j ≤ M
) are asociate două valori cu următoarea semnificație:
a[i][j]
– pentru ca Lică să poată intra în celula de coordonate(i,j)
, calul său trebuie să aibă în acel moment o forţă mai mare sau egală cua[i][j]
;p[i][j]
– în momentul ieşirii din celula de coordonate(i,j)
, calul lui Lică va pierdep[i][j]
din forța sa.
Aceste valori vor fi reținute în două matrici, notate a
, respectiv p
.
Cerința
Cunoscându-se N
și M
, dimensiunile satului, C
numărul cailor, forțele inițiale ale cailor și matricile a
și p
, să se determine numărul de cai pe care Lică îi poate utiliza astfel încât el să reușească să traverseze satul, de la casa lui până la ieșirea din sat.
Date de intrare
Fișierul de intrare moara.in
conține pe prima linie numerele naturale N
, M
și C
. Pe a doua linie se află C
numere naturale reprezentând forțele inițiale ale cailor. Pe următoarele N
linii se află câte M
numere naturale, reprezentând elementele matricei a
. Pe următoarele N
linii se află câte M
numere, reprezentând elementele matricei p
. Valorile scrise pe aceeași linie vor fi separate prin câte un spațiu.
Date de ieșire
Fișierul de ieșire moara.out
va conține o singură linie pe care va fi scris numărul cailor care au suficientă forță pentru a traversa satul, de la casa lui Lică până la ieșirea din sat.
Restricții și precizări
1 ≤ N, M ≤ 700
1 ≤ C ≤ 1.000.000
- Elementele matricelor
a
șip
sunt numere naturale nenule≤ 100.000
- Forțele cailor sunt numere naturale nenule
≤ 1.000.000.000
Exemplu:
moara.in
3 3 4 91 2 3 54 3 2 1 1 2 3 2 2 2 1 1 1 2 2 1 1 2 1
moara.out
2
Explicație
Lică poate traversa satul, respectând restricțiile impuse de enunț, doar pe primul și ultimul cal.